How can stress affect blood clotting?

Stress, a common occurrence in our modern lives, can have a significant impact on various aspects of our health. One area that it can affect is blood clotting. When we experience stress, our bodies release stress hormones such as cortisol, which can lead to an increase in blood pressure and heart rate. These physiological changes can disrupt the balance of our blood clotting system, leading to an increased risk of blood clot formation. Additionally, stress can also influence other factors involved in blood clotting, such as platelet function and the release of clotting factors.

The relationship between stress and blood clot formation

Research has shown that chronic stress can contribute to the development of cardiovascular diseases, including blood clot formation. Chronic stress can lead to elevated levels of cortisol, which can stimulate the production of certain proteins involved in blood clotting. These proteins, known as clotting factors, play a crucial role in the formation of blood clots. Moreover, stress can also impair the function of the endothelium, the inner lining of blood vessels, making them more prone to clotting.

Furthermore, stress can affect platelet function, which is responsible for the initial formation of blood clots. Platelets are small cell fragments in our blood that help in the clotting process. When stress occurs, platelets can become hyperactive, leading to an increased risk of clot formation. This hyperactivity can also contribute to the development of atherosclerosis, a condition characterized by the buildup of plaque in the arteries, further increasing the risk of blood clot formation.

The physiological response to stress and blood clotting

When we experience stress, our bodies initiate the “fight or flight” response, which triggers a cascade of physiological changes. This response is designed to prepare us to face perceived threats, but it can have unintended consequences, including the disruption of our blood clotting system. Stress hormones, such as cortisol and adrenaline, are released, leading to increased heart rate, blood pressure, and blood sugar levels.

These changes are aimed at providing the body with increased energy and oxygen to deal with the perceived threat. However, they can also cause the blood to become stickier and more prone to clotting. The increased heart rate and blood pressure can damage the lining of blood vessels, promoting the formation of blood clots. Additionally, stress can lead to a decrease in blood flow to certain areas of the body, further increasing the risk of clots.

Managing stress to reduce the risk of blood clot formation

Given the impact of stress on blood clotting, it is important to find effective ways to manage stress and reduce its negative effects on our health. Here are some strategies that can help:

  • Regular exercise: Physical activity has been shown to reduce stress levels and improve overall cardiovascular health, reducing the risk of blood clot formation.
  • Stress management techniques: Practices such as meditation, deep breathing exercises, and yoga can help to relax the body and mind, reducing stress levels.
  • Healthy lifestyle choices: Eating a balanced diet, getting enough sleep, and avoiding excessive alcohol and tobacco use can contribute to better stress management.
  • Seeking support: Talking to a trusted friend, family member, or professional can provide valuable support and help in managing stress.

By implementing these strategies, individuals can take proactive steps to reduce their stress levels and minimize the associated risk of blood clot formation. It is important to prioritize self-care and stress management in order to maintain overall cardiovascular health.
